Transaction 41e123c57674f3112160296837b182af128d831552b5122e140d30f4d33c7f7e
1 Input
1 Output
-
41e123c57674f3112160296837b182af128d831552b5122e140d30f4d33c7f7e:0
- value
- 1717284
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4538ee2f7a21ef5509f4890f4d6fb3e76a6787d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HSUjFbHS2LqgHGHnzTY6DU4ps6orHoaef